Section 3A:13-5.4 - Eligibility requirements(a) A Tuition Program applicant will be determined eligible for the Program upon meeting the following criteria: 1. At the time of the initial application, the Tuition Program applicant shall be 16 to 23 years of age;2. The Tuition Program applicant shall: i. Have been in the care and custody of the Division of Child Protection and Permanency for a period of nine cumulative months or more following the Tuition Program applicant's 16th birthday;ii. Be or have been residing in an independent living arrangement, or a transitional living program established pursuant to P.L. 1999, c. 224 (N.J.S.A. 9:12A-2 et seq.), operated or approved for payment by the Division; oriii. Be or have been residing in a transitional living program located in the State of New Jersey and approved for payment by the Federal government pursuant to the Federal "Runaway and Homeless Youth Act," Title III of Pub. L. 93-415 (42 U.S.C. §§ 5701 et seq.).3. The Tuition Program applicant shall have received a high school diploma or a certificate of high school equivalency; and4. The Tuition Program applicant shall have been granted full-time admission to a New Jersey public institution of higher education or county vocational school.(b) The Program is limited to five years from the application date.(c) The Program is limited to students admitted and enrolled in a full-time degree, diploma or certificate program or course of undergraduate study.(d) The Tuition Program participant shall maintain satisfactory academic progress.
